The Shivapurana is a one of the eighteen Major Puranas detailing religious worship of Shiva, also known as Shaivism. The book contains 24,000 verses although it is said to be an abridged form and originally consisted of 100,000 verses. This is verse 7 contained in chapter 19 of book 7.1 (वायवीयसंहिता (१): पूर्वभाग, vāyavīyasaṃhitā (1): pūrvabhāga).

Verse 7.1.19.7

आदित्या वसवो रुद्रास्साध्यास्सह मरुद्गणैः ।
ऊष्मपाः सोमपाश्चैव आज्यपा धूमपास्तथा ॥ ७ ॥

ādityā vasavo rudrāssādhyāssaha marudgaṇaiḥ |
ūṣmapāḥ somapāścaiva ājyapā dhūmapāstathā || 7 ||
